I rcently got a 1985 honda 200s it runs like a champ,but there's a rattling noise coming from the motor.I can't tell if its the pull start or the timing chain.Any help would be appreciated.&Also is there easy way to Tighten up the timing chain?

get a piece of wood like a broomstick or a 3/8 extension if you stay away from the sparkplug and put it up to your ear.

put the other end on various places on the engine

i did that to mine and found out that the gblessed headlight had the perfect resonant buzzrattle/

yea, do the timing chain check/adj and see if there is any kind of time to the sound or is it constant or cyclical like whirring.

there is also a headpipe exhaust spit that really CAN sound like a mechanical engine noise
